Opendoor Technologies (OPEN) Inventory Average (2021 - 2026)
Opendoor Technologies' (OPEN) quarterly Inventory Average came in at $1.0 billion in Q1 2026, down 54.35% YoY from $2.3 billion in Q1 2025, and up 4.35% on a QoQ basis from $989.0 million in Q4 2025.
